签到

06月08日
尚未签到

共有回帖数 0

    空城旧事

    等级:


    如你所见,所有的组都是拥有直接联系的,他们就是一体的,并不仅仅存在于界面左边的层级数里面,他们也同样以操作符的形式存在,可以用来在界面右边操作区连接参数
    当你在Group Tree View里面点击组的时候,你就会在右手边的用户界面里出现许多的卷展栏.这些卷展栏让你去设置粒子在3ds Max视口的显示模式.同样也可以去给每个组添加Data Channels(数据通道),然后可以再Wire Setup View你面进行使用.这些数据通道在做高级特效的时候非常有用,在你简历粒子动画的时候给予你无与伦比的灵活性.继续往下阅读学习更多关于数据通道的知识.
    记住除非你在Master Dynamic里面把Force this Setting这个选项打开,否则你每个粒子组的显示跟外观都会出现在组卷展栏里让你去设置
    Data Channel是什么?
    Data Channels(以下简称通道数据)是从TP R1开始就在使用的一项技术.随着TP3.0版本的发布,通道数据的概念不应该在被用来在粒子之间转换数据.取而代之的是使用最新介绍给大家的memory 操作符,再有可能的情况下尽量去使用memory.但是,为了兼容性,这个特性还是存在并且能够使用他的全部功能的.对于复杂的BlackBoxes(黑盒)的通道数据而言,也许仍然是个好的选择
    其中一个概念就是可以把任意的数据类型赋予给粒子.通道数据对于把某个系统未知的特性添加给粒子而言是非常灵活的.具体意思是说你可以为你的组操作符定义一个新的输出数据流,来代表通常未知的数据.这些个输出数据流可以是基于他们自身的规则跟条件

    如上图所示,每一个粒子组都有一些基本参数设置,里面包含了各种各样的控制.其中一个控制是组里面的粒子在视口中的显示形态,还可以去给粒子添加显示颜色.粒子组里另一个标准属性就是数据通道的列表.你可以给粒子组添加各种不同类型的数值
    The options are:
    这些选项是:
    浮点Float
    整形Int
    向量Point3
    方向Alignment
    颜色Color
    接下来我们会讨论一下如何能利用这些形形色色的数据通道类型来给你带来优势
    Data Channels是如何运作的?
    当你的粒子动画需要一个或者多个特殊数值而这些数值通常都不是由标准的TP数据流提供的时候,解决方法来了...粒子数据流里面存在着所有你需要去控制修改粒子行为的信息.粒子尺寸,年龄,方向,质量还有很多其他的许多操作符都需要的常用参数.
    数据通道的概念可能需要一点时间去适应去习惯,但是当你需要的时候这可能是非常强大的工具.既然通道的数据可以是由其他的规则跟条件控制的,那么你就可以去建立一个非常复制的数据流来重新定义你的粒子动画
    创建一个新的数据通道需要下面几步
    1:在粒子组上,你必须添加一个行的数据通道类型
    2:从下拉列表里选择一个数据形态(浮点Float)
    3:在上方的文字区域里,为当前数值输入一个名字
    4:点击Add按钮来为粒子组添加一个参数
    5:接下来,你需要通过在你的Wire Setup View创建一个Data Channel操作符
    6:一点你有了一个Data Channel操作符,你就需要去初始化他1A) 连接粒子组(在第一步创建通道的那个粒子组)到他上面,这样一来就会使用这些粒子作为来源.
    2A) 接下来,给定一个代表当前数据类型的数据流到你想要表示的类型上
    听起来跟迷惑,那么让我们快速的走一遍案例
    比如说,某个数据流是需要用来表示粒子的Heat value.这该怎么实现呢?粒子数据流默认是没有提供这种信息的,但是通过试用Data Channel,应该是有可能去创建一个的
    用户需要做的第一件事应该是在Particle Group Tree View里面选择他们的粒子组,接下来,他们要考虑下,哪种数据是他们希望从自定义输出数据流上得到的.在这个案例中,我们就假设他们想要一个浮点数值.所以你选择了一个浮点数据类型并且给予了一个名字然后点击添加.(如下图所示)





    楼主 2015-08-22 16:31 回复

共有回帖数 0
  • 回 帖
  • 表情 图片 视频
  • 发表

登录直线网账号

Copyright © 2010~2015 直线网 版权所有,All Rights Reserved.沪ICP备10039589号 意见反馈 | 关于直线 | 版权声明 | 会员须知